Dinuclear metal complex with phenol based dinucleating macrocyclic ligand (L
2-) derived from the [2+2] condensation of 2,6-diformyl-4-methylphenol and 1,3-diaminopropane can act as ‘complex as metal’, since axial position of the dinuclear complex is available for accepting donation from ‘another ligand’. A tetranuclear Fe(III) complex, [{Fe
2(L)(CH
3COO)}
2(μ-O)
2](PF
6)
2, was obtained by linking two {Fe
2(L)(OAc)} units with two oxo anions. In addition, a dinuclear copper (II) complex, [Cu
2(L)](ClO
4)
2, was reacted with [Cr(ox)
3]
3- and [Co(CN)
6]
3- as ‘complex as bridging ligand’, to afford [Cu
2(L)]
3[Cr(ox)
3]
2·6MeOH having a discrete octanuclear structure and [Cu
2(L)]
3[Co(CN)
6]
2·6MeOH·2DMF having 2-D grid structure, respectively.
